分享 开源项目 获取分享 huoqufenxiang.com

ery · 2014年12月26日 · 最后由 robertyu 回复于 2014年12月30日 · 2278 次阅读

需求

  • 快速地“分享”信息给某人。
  • 快速地“获取”某人的“分享”。

你是否遇到过这种情况: 有一台电脑或者手机,上面只有一个“浏览器”。 这个时候,你想给他传点数据,该怎么哪? 获取分享 http://huoqufenxiang.com 也许可以帮你解决这个问题!

位置

功能

  • 不用注册 不用登录
  • 分享 一段文字 或者 一个文件
  • 获取 别人的分享
  • 分享的内容 1 小时后会被自动删除
  • 分享的时候可以 放到一个 指定的位置,便于他人查找,提高了一点点的安全性
  • 获取的时候 可以输入 一个位置的名称,快速找到,你要的东西。

起因

有一天晚上(为什么是晚上哪?), 我的同事(Android 客户端工程师)对我说, 你搭个基于 Web 的文件共享服务器吧,我要把做好的客户端 Apk 文件放在上面, 这样,所有的测试人员就可以去哪里,下载并安装啦。

我说,木有问题,让你们见识一下 Rails 是多么的强大。 开大!!!!!! 两个小时以后,他的梦想实现了!

我的梦想怎么办?

在很久很久以前,不记得是白天还是黑夜。 我想分享一些信息给一个哥们儿(真的是哥们儿吗?记不清了), 后来 ,,,,,,,,,, #¥……&*¥&3¥34!@#@¥!@#¥@# 。。。。 历尽千辛万苦! 没成功。

诞生

分享文件也好 分享信息也罢

我不想注册,不想登录,不想费劲 就想 分享/上传, 对方哥们也好,是妹纸更好, 就想 获取/下载。

于是 fetchshare.com 诞生啦! huoqufenxiang.com 诞生啦!

初衷

我相信人都是好的,所以不需要身份验证。 我想用一个简单的解决方案,解决一个简单的问题。 代码贡献出来,大家随便折腾。

技术

该项目代码木有技术含量! 代码量也非常的小! 木有啥可学习的东西!

骄傲

fetchshare.com 多么牛逼的域名啊! huoqufenxiang.com 多么牛逼的域名啊! 都被藕买啦,哈哈啊哈哈哈哈哈 羡慕嫉妒恨吧!

哈哈啊哈哈哈哈哈哈阿哈哈哈啊哈哈!

赞一个,不过服务器 放在哪里在?

AWS EC2 新加坡机房 小服务器

上传的文件 存储在哪里?服务器里面吗?

#4 楼 @springwq 存在服务器上!

文件的大小是否做了限制呢,和 dropbox 的主要区别是免注册,文件的存在时间设置。

#6 楼 @h_minghe 在代码和 rails 层面 没有对文件大小做限制,但是服务器和 nginx 层面 做了限制 文件大小 不能超过 20mb

@ery bad gateway 了,建议来个 monit 吧!

#8 楼 @colorfulberry 刚才我在升级,升级到 ruby 2.2 所以服务器停了

#9 楼 @geekontheway 谢谢分享,这个网站和我的想法很相似。

不错,slim 模板我也刚刚起步,顺手提了个PR

#12 楼 @ericguo 非常谢谢你的支持,我看到了你的 PR,我正在测试,稍后 Merge

rails 就是任性啊

cool,终于还是开源了。

需要 登录 后方可回复, 如果你还没有账号请 注册新账号